συκοφαντέωsykophantéō I accuse falsely, defraud

I accuse falsely, defraud.

Translated in the King James as: accuse falsely, take by false accusation

Appears 2 times in Scripture

Origin: from a compound of G4810 (σῦκον) and a derivative of G5316 (φαίνω);
